Necessary Security Equipment



When you're stress washing, wearing the ideal safety gear is critical to protect on your own from potential hazards. Beginning with shatterproof glass or goggles to protect your eyes from flying debris and effective water spray. A face shield can provide additional protection for your face, so think about that if you're working in particularly risky locations.

Safeguarding your body is likewise important. Wear long sleeves and pants made of durable product to defend against cuts and abrasions. If you're using any type of chemicals, a respirator or mask is a smart selection to prevent breathing in damaging fumes.

Finally, a hard hat can be a lifesaver if you're working in an area where there's a risk of dropping items.

Best Practices for Safe Procedure



To make sure a risk-free and effective pressure washing experience, always acquaint yourself with the tools prior to you start. Check out the producer's manual to comprehend exactly how to operate your stress washing machine correctly. Check for any type of indicators of wear or damage on pipes, connectors, and nozzles.



Before you begin, use your safety gear, including safety glasses, gloves, and strong footwear. Make sure your work area is free from obstacles and dangers that might create accidents. Constantly work from a stable surface, and never ever utilize a ladder while stress washing.

When operating the equipment, keep a company grip and maintain the nozzle aimed far from on your own and others. Make use of the best nozzle for the job; a bigger spray is safer for fragile surfaces. Beginning with a lower pressure setup and progressively raise it as needed.

Always know your surroundings, specifically when functioning near website traffic or pedestrians. Avoid stress washing in wet conditions, as this boosts the threat of slips and drops.

After you complete, shut off the device and eliminate any pressure in the hose pipes prior to detaching them. Complying with these finest techniques will aid you stay secure and accomplish wonderful results.

Emergency Situation Preparedness and Emergency Treatment



Mishaps can happen in spite of your best shots to run safely. That's why having a solid emergency situation preparedness strategy is essential when stress washing.

Initially, ensure you have actually got a well-stocked emergency treatment kit handy. It must consist of band-aids, bactericides, gauze, and burn cream. Acquaint yourself with the area of the set so you can reach it quickly if required.

Next, understand the emergency numbers in your location. If a crash occurs, you'll intend to act quickly and call for help without hesitation.

In addition, think about having a friend system in position. Working alongside somebody means you can help each other in case of an emergency situation.

Always maintain a phone nearby for emergencies and ensure it's charged. If you're using chemicals or high-pressure equipment, understand their safety and security data sheets (SDS) and what to do if direct exposure happens.
